British Sailors Woolwork of Two Battleships, one Fully Dressed,

Circa 1870

The charming sailor's woolwork is well composed and depicts three Royal Navy Ships. In the middle ground is a First-Rate Battleship at anchor and Fully Dressed. In the background, there is a Royal Navy ship under steam which could be an East Indiaman converted fourth rate ship. In the foreground are a small paddle-wheel steamboat and two gigs.

Dimensions: 19 3/8 inches high x 28 3/4 inches x 1 inch deep
